Wireless Fidelity (WiFi)
UK

The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ies with a requirement for Wi-Fi sk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Wi-Fi over the 6 months to 10 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
10 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 239 388 495
Rank change year-on-year +149 +107 -96
Permanent jobs citing Wi-Fi 1,217 876 1,089
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K 1.23% 0.87% 0.69%
As % of the Communications & Networking category 9.00% 5.57% 5.19%
Number of salaries quoted 1,022 648 835
10th Percentile £24,275 £26,250 £27,750
25th Percentile £29,125 £31,000 £32,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£42,500 £40,000 £47,500
Median % change year-on-year +6.25% -15.79% -1.04%
75th Percentile £55,000 £53,750 £63,750
90th Percentile £69,750 £65,000 £75,000
UK excluding London median annual salary £40,000 £38,500 £45,000
% change year-on-year +3.90% -14.44% -
